Output a4bf8aab917a2bd0e34bc4846fca2efdd6d8813e28fd47eec62bad9ea4e0f9b8:15

value
11877250
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8430fc007de00ef0426d8155a8431cc8af93e31 OP_EQUAL
address
3H2hnHdr91Ez4wKP1FBNSwz4jP12ipEszF
transaction
a4bf8aab917a2bd0e34bc4846fca2efdd6d8813e28fd47eec62bad9ea4e0f9b8
confirmations
109619
spent
true